IP查询
查询
你查询的IP:[118.224.248.106] 地理位置:中国–北京–北京
最新查询
118.224.234.101
116.216.173.175
122.204.143.169
221.122.138.149
219.216.188.240
116.199.223.215
221.208.160.178
119.112.133.241
222.168.142.163
120.128.209.238
118.224.248.106
119.57.103.97
210.192.96.164
125.62.91.2
203.91.32.155
162.105.211.94
119.42.51.101
116.242.104.66
202.122.112.214
118.178.57.22
124.147.128.130
202.92.252.184
202.130.175.58
121.52.224.197
119.16.76.113
58.82.219.126
116.116.95.83
59.172.90.71
202.38.176.242
125.216.213.50
121.4.220.77
125.96.99.159